Anil Kumar Gautam set to take over as Director (Finance) at NTPC

New Delhi: Anil Kumar Gautam is set to take over as Director (Finance) at state-run National Thermal Power Corporation (NTPC). His name was shortlisted by the Public Enterprise Selection Board (PESB) after interviewing a total of 10 candidates for the job. Gautam is currently serving as Executive Director at NTPC. Barring Gautam, there were three other candidates from NTPC Limited.

The other candidates came from NHPC, SJVN, KIOCL, CONCOR, Maharashtra State Electricity Distribution Company Ltd and Gujarat Urja Vikas Nigam Limited.
